Israel-Sweden relationships have been tense over the last few years. Last month, Foreign Minister Yair Lapid also spoke with Linde, the first talk between the countries since 2014, when Israel closed its doors to Swedish diplomats after then-foreign minister Margot Wallstrom called for an investigation into "extrajudicial killings" of Palestinians during the 2014 Hamas-Israel war.

The International Day of the Girl is an awareness day on October 11 declared by the United Nations to bring awareness to issues of global gender inequality, in areas such as access to education, violence against women, gender-based discrimination, and forced child marriages.
